Subject: Re: [PATCH v3 1/1] drm/mediatek: Adjust bandwidth limit for DP
Il 18/03/25 15:02, Liankun Yang ha scritto:
> By adjusting the order of link training and relocating it to HPD,
> link training can identify the usability of each lane in the current link.
>
> It also supports handling signal instability and weakness due to
> environmental issues, enabling the acquisition of a stable bandwidth
> for the current link. Subsequently, DP work can proceed based on
> the actual maximum bandwidth.
>
> It should training in the hpd event thread.
> Check the mode with lane count and link rate of training.
>
> Signed-off-by: Liankun Yang <liankun.yang@...iatek.com>
This patch still breaks the internal eDP display on MT8195 Tomato,
but DP is fine.
Please test your patches on that machine before sending again.
Regards,
Angelo
